The Florida Gators are the 2025 NCAA men's basketball national champions for the third time in program history. The Gators defeated the Houston Cougars, 65-63, during the March Madness Tournament Final at the Alamodome in San Antonio, Texas. Yankees Hit 9 Home Runs, Including 3 From Aaron Judge
The New York Yankees got off to a hot start Saturday, opening a home game against the Milwaukee Brewers by hitting three straight home runs off the first three pitches. Yankees Look to Future Stars
For the first time in 70 years, two Yankees aged 25 or younger went deep in the first game of the season. The last time that happened, Mickey Mantle was involved, and the Yankees reached the World Series.
